You Had Your Chance, Lee Burrows by Piper Rayne
3.5
This is the first book in the Kingsmen Football Stars series, and it follows Shayna, a physical therapist who lands her dream job with the San Francisco Kingsmen. But there is a problem- the team's star quarterback, Lee Burrows, is the guy who broke her heart years ago in college.
Lee knows he messed up and is determined to make things right. The banter between them is on point, and watching their relationship slowly rebuild is both emotional and heartwarming.
Heads up: There's a prequel novella that gives you some backstory on Lee and Shayna. I wish I'd read that first, as it would have given me more context.
Audiobook Lovers: Callie Dalton and Joe Arden narrate this in duet style, and they absolutely kill it.
Overall: A steamy, emotional, and ultimately heartwarming read. If you're a fan of second chance romances, you'll definitely enjoy this one.
3.5 stars rounded up to 4 stars.

Playbook by Rebecca Jenshak
4.5
Okay, I'm obsessed! Playbook is the second book in The Holland Brothers series and it was EVERYTHING. I read the ebook and listened to the audiobook at the same time, and it was such a treat. The duet narration by Jacob Morgan and Juno Cooper was pure magic. They brought London and Brogan to life so perfectly. Jacob Morgan's voice alone could make a grown woman swoon – I was grinning ear to ear the whole time.
From the first page, you can't help but fall for these characters. The storyline is super fun, and watching their relationship blossom is heartwarming. If you're a sucker for the found family trope like me, you'll absolutely adore this book. I can't wait for the next one in the series!

Heart of Thorns by S. Massery
5.0
I absolutely LOVED Sticks and Stones by S. Massery and S.J. Sylvis, so when book 2 of the Shadow Valley U series released, I was so excited. I couldn't put this book down! Even when I had to, it was basically living rent free in my brain, making me impatient to get home and dive back in.
Thorne and Briar's character developments were amazing to watch unfold, and their relationship developed in a real and honest way. I loved how they slowly started to trust each other and let their guards down. It was super heartwarming. Thorne is going on the book boyfriend list.
The story itself was emotional and honestly kinda heartbreaking at times. The way PTSD and panic attacks was addressed felt really real and authentic.
I loved every single bit of it: the main characters, the side characters, the whole storyline. I'm already dying for the next book in the series and the spicy holiday romance book coming out in 2025.

Tell Me Lies by Hannah Gray
5.0
Tell Me Lies by Hannah Gray is another absolute gem from this talented author. I’ve become a huge fan of her work and this book is no exception. It's a swoon-worthy romance that keeps you hooked from beginning to end.
Logan Stern, an NHL star and single dad, and Maci McKenzie, a romance writer struggling with writer's block turned nanny, have a chemistry that's off the charts. Their connection is both sweet and intense, and I couldn't get enough of their interactions.
I loved Maci's independence and her journey towards healing from past trauma. She's a relatable character who inspires you to keep going, no matter what. And Logan? He's a total dreamboat and an amazing father to his adorable daughter, Amelia.
A bonus for fans of Gray's other series: you'll love seeing familiar faces pop up throughout the story. It's like catching up with old friends.
If you're looking for a heartwarming, swoon-worthy romance, Tell Me Lies is a must-read. I can't wait to see what Hannah Gray has in store for us next!
Chloe Ryan and Walker Williams did a fantastic job narrating this audiobook. They are able to capture the emotions and personalities of these characters. Their voices really brought these characters to life!

First Meet Foul by Jaqueline Snowe
4.0
**audiobook review**
Okay, so this was my book by Jacqueline Snowe and I gotta say, I enjoyed it! First Meet Foul is a classic grumpy sunshine trope with a sports twist. We've got Lorelei, the bubbly soccer star, and Luca, the grumpy football player who's all about his NFL dreams and taking care of his grandma.
They start out as roommates and try to keep things strictly "friends with benefits." But of course, feelings get involved, and the sparks fly!
I loved that this was told in dual POV. We get to see inside Luca's head, and oh boy, the internal struggle is real! He's all about control and sticking to his plan, but Lorelei throws a wrench in everything.
The narration by John William Maddux and Macie Miller was spot on. I'd never listened to them before, but they brought the characters to life and made the audiobook an enjoyable listen.
If you're looking for a cute and steamy sports romance with a touch of family drama, definitely give First Meet Foul a try!
What to expect:
* brother's teammate, roommate, and good friend
* forced proximity (roomates)
* football player x soccer player
* friends with (secret) Benefits
* dual POV

A Killing Cold by Kate Alice Marshall
4.0
Okay, seriously, I devoured this book! A Killing Cold by Kate Alice Marshall is one of those mysteries where you just have to know what happens next. It's set in a secluded cabin during a snowstorm, and the wealthy Dalton family, with all their secrets, is gathered there. You get this sense of dread right away, and it only gets thicker as the story unfolds.
Connor brings his new fiancée Theo, and things go south fast. I won't spoil anything, but let's just say the family dynamics are seriously messed up. This book is a twisty turny ride, and I was constantly trying to figure out who was lying and why. Marshall keeps you guessing until the very end, which I absolutely loved.
I listened to the audiobook, and the narrator, Karissa Vacker, was amazing. She gave each character a distinct voice, and it really brought the story to life. Highly recommend!

Mr. Broody by Piper Rayne
5.0
Piper Rayne's Mr. Broody is the second book in her The Nest series, and let me tell you, it was wonderful from the moment I pressed play. This audiobook has all my favorite tropes in one book. Single dad trope...check. Second chance... check. Hockey romance... check, check, check!
Jade and Henry's story is a second chance romance dream come true. These childhood friends to lovers have undeniable chemistry, but it's built on a foundation of friendship and mature healthy communication, which made their journey feel incredibly real.
And Bodhi, Henry's adorable son. This little matchmaker stole the show! His perspective adds such a sweet and innocent layer to the story, making me fall even harder for these characters.
This A-list narration cast brought the story to life with incredible emotion and personality. J.F. Harding and Brook Bloomingdale deliver a captivating duet performance, while Sean Masters, Connor Crais, Troy Duran, Teddy Hamilton, and CJ Bloom add their own magic.
Mr. Broody is a must-listen for any romance fan. It's engaging, heartwarming, and emotional. I absolutely loved every single minute of it!
